Role of Pressure Vessels in Oil and Gas Exploration:

The exploration phase involves the drilling of wells and extracting crude oil and natural gas from reservoirs. Pressure vessels are critical in this stage for well testing, where they enable controlled flow, separation, and measurement of fluids. Pressure Vessels in Oil and Gas Production:

Once hydrocarbons are discovered, the production phase begins. Pressure vessels are essential for several processes during production, including the separation of oil, gas, and water, as well as the treatment and stabilization of crude oil. Pressure Vessels in Oil and Gas Processing:

Oil and gas processing involves the refinement and purification of crude oil and natural gas to obtain marketable products. Pressure vessels play a critical role in this phase, facilitating processes like fractionation, distillation, and storage.
